Engine & Model Compatibility
Confirm your engine model/year in the table below.
For Mercury Marine engines, check your model and serial number range to ensure correct fitment. Serial number breaks are critical for identifying the correct part.
| Brand | Model | Rated HP | OEM Part No. | Notes |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Mercury | 200 | 200 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 2296267-2827676, 2827677-3226957, 3226958-3537530 | 
| Mercury | 350 | 350 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1571114-1812753, 1812754-1960826, 1960827-2874703 | 
| Mercury | 500 | 500 | 27-31402 | Used across multiple serial number ranges | 
| Mercury | 650 (4 CYL.) | 650 | 27-31402 | Used across multiple serial number ranges | 
| Mercury | 850 (6 CYL.) | 850 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1460999-1766823 | 
| Mercury | 900 (6 CYL.) | 900 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1766824-1869775 | 
| Mercury | 950 (6 CYL.) | 950 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1869776-2318585 | 
| Mercury | 1000 | 1000 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1464949-1768403, 1768404-2318585 | 
| Mercury | 1000SS | 1000 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 2318586-2836018 | 
| Mercury | 1100 | 1100 | 27-31402 | Used on serial numbers 1870204-2314955 |

Installation Notes
- Disconnect the battery and ensure the engine is cool. Relieve any pressure in the fuel system.
 - Remove the engine cowling and air silencer to access the carburetor.
 - Carefully disconnect fuel lines, linkage cables, and any electrical connectors attached to the carburetor. Note their positions for reassembly.
 - Unbolt and remove the carburetor from the intake manifold.
 - Remove the old gasket and thoroughly clean both mounting surfaces. Ensure no old gasket material or debris remains.
 - Position the new gasket correctly on the intake manifold.
 - Reinstall the carburetor, ensuring it is seated properly against the new gasket. Tighten the mounting bolts to the manufacturer's specified torque.
 - Reconnect all fuel lines, linkages, and electrical connectors.
 - Reinstall the air silencer and engine cowling.
 - Reconnect the battery. Prime the fuel system and check for any leaks before starting the engine.
 
Troubleshooting & FAQ
How do I know if my carburetor gasket has failed?
Common signs of a bad carburetor gasket include a rough idle, engine stalling, poor acceleration, fuel leaks around the carburetor, or a hissing sound indicating a vacuum leak. A visual inspection may reveal cracks or deterioration of the gasket material.
Is this gasket compatible with ethanol-blended fuels?
This gasket is made from materials designed to be resistant to modern fuels, including those containing ethanol. However, prolonged exposure to high concentrations of ethanol can degrade any gasket material over time.
Can I reuse my old gasket?
No. Carburetor gaskets are single-use "crush" style gaskets. Once compressed, they will not provide a reliable seal if removed and reinstalled. Always use a new gasket when installing a carburetor.

Do I need sealant for this gasket?
Generally, carburetor gaskets are designed to be installed dry without any additional sealants. Applying sealant can interfere with the seal or contaminate the fuel system. Always follow the engine manufacturer's service manual for specific instructions.
